Joe Bastianich, renowned chef and restaurateur, is currently in Lecce searching for the best bombette, a local specialty. This visit has attracted significant attention from food enthusiasts and media outlets, highlighting the dish’s growing popularity.
Celebrity chef Joe Bastianich is currently in Lecce, Italy, actively searching for the region’s best bombette, a traditional Apulian meat dish. His visit, confirmed by multiple sources, has sparked widespread media attention and interest among food lovers, highlighting the dish’s rising prominence in Italy’s culinary scene.
According to reports, Bastianich arrived in Lecce in the past week and has been visiting various local trattorias and restaurants renowned for their bombette. These small, rolled pork rolls are a regional specialty, often prepared with different fillings and seasonings, and are considered a culinary icon of Apulia.
While the exact criteria Bastianich is using to evaluate the bombette remain undisclosed, sources suggest he is focusing on authenticity, flavor, and traditional preparation methods. The chef’s visit has been covered extensively on social media, with many local establishments expressing enthusiasm about the attention.
It is not yet clear whether Bastianich plans to feature his findings in upcoming media or culinary projects, but his presence has already increased interest in Lecce’s food scene, with some restaurants reporting a surge in reservations and inquiries.
Why Bastianich’s Visit Elevates Regional Cuisine
Joe Bastianich‘s exploration of Lecce’s bombette underscores the growing recognition of regional Italian dishes on the international stage. His reputation as a culinary authority and media personality lends visibility to local traditions, potentially boosting tourism and culinary prestige for Lecce and Apulia.
This visit highlights a broader trend of chefs and food critics seeking authentic, lesser-known regional specialties, which can lead to increased preservation and innovation within local culinary cultures. For Lecce, this could mean greater exposure and economic opportunities driven by food tourism.

Regional Italian Cuisine Gains International Attention
Over recent years, there has been a notable rise in interest in regional Italian dishes beyond the well-known staples like pizza and pasta. Food enthusiasts and chefs increasingly seek out authentic local specialties, driven by a desire for genuine culinary experiences.
While bombette have long been a beloved dish in Apulia, their popularity has grown beyond local borders, especially with the rise of food tourism and social media sharing of regional recipes. The current attention from a figure like Bastianich signals a possible new phase of international recognition for this dish.
It is important to note that the details of Bastianich’s visit are still emerging, and his exact intentions or plans regarding the bombette remain unconfirmed.

What are bombette?
Bombette are small, rolled pork dishes typical of Lecce and Apulia, often filled with cheese, herbs, or other ingredients, and cooked on skewers or grilled.
